The ancient Greeks drank various types of alcoholic beverages, including beer (zythos), mead (hudromeli), and wine (oinos), and they are known to have used other types of intoxicating substances as well. For instance, the ancient-Greek historian Xenophon (ca. 430 b.c.e.–354 b.c.e.), ...
